Analyst Perspective

Overtime Sports, Inc. is a US digital sports media company that operates audience-facing web, mobile, social, and commerce properties under the Overtime brand. It publishes original sports video and storytelling aimed primarily at Generation Z fans, and it extends that media model through owned sports properties including Overtime Elite, OT7, and OT Select. These owned leagues function as both competition platforms and proprietary content engines. The company generates revenue through advertising, presenting sponsorships, branded content, in-show integrations, custom ad units, merchandise and related commerce, plus broader commercial partnerships tied to its owned intellectual property. Its direct paying customers are brands, advertisers, media agencies, and consumers purchasing merchandise, while its end audience is made up of young sports fans and athletes.

Category Differentiation

This company is a digital sports publisher and owner of youth sports media properties, not a traditional TV broadcaster or a standalone adtech platform. It monetises owned sports content and league IP rather than selling software to publishers or advertisers.

Overtime: About

Overtime runs a hybrid publisher and sports IP model. It attracts and retains a large youth audience through original sports content distributed across owned and social channels, then monetises that attention through advertising and branded partnerships. It increases control and margin by owning sports league IP such as Overtime Elite, OT7, and OT Select, which creates exclusive programming, sponsorship inventory, and athlete-centred storytelling that can be sold repeatedly across multiple channels. It also captures direct consumer revenue through commerce tied to the Overtime brand.

How Overtime Works & Monetises

Business model analysis and core revenue streams

Overtime monetises through ad-supported media, sponsorship-led partnerships, custom branded content, and consumer commerce. Its main commercial mechanism is selling presenting sponsorships, in-show integrations, custom ad units, and broader brand packages across original programming and owned leagues. Merchandise sales provide an additional retail revenue stream. The model combines direct ad sales with media inventory monetisation and retail margin from branded products.

Target and Parachute Launch Capsule Home Collection

Target and DTC home-goods brand Parachute launched a capsule bedding and bath collection that debuted online and in select Target stores on June 29, 2026. Priced from $12 to $169, the assortment includes sheets, blankets, towels, robes and other bedding and bath items in browns, blues, stripes and textured finishes. The collaboration is the second between the two companies after an April 2025 launch that sold out; Parachute subsequently said it would close 19 storefronts and prioritize retail partnerships with chains such as Nordstrom and Target. The article places the tie-up in the context of Target’s broader merchandise-refresh strategy, which includes private-label investments, other brand collaborations and a planned $1 billion operations investment to drive sales growth.

Target kicks off back-to-school; tests turnaround

Target launched its 2026 back-to-school campaign on June 24, unveiling limited-edition collaborations, a refreshed assortment and a major discount on its paid loyalty plan as an early test of a broader turnaround. Offers include 50% off an annual Target Circle 360 membership, a LoveShackFancy collab (debuts July 5) and other tie-ups with brands such as Overtime, Poppi, Owala and Hollister. More than half of the assortment is new, and Target added school uniforms to its All in Motion private label. The retailer moved summer sale timing earlier, positioned to compete with Amazon Prime Day, and executives and analysts are watching whether recent sales and traffic gains translate into sustained recovery.
